EDUARDO CAMAVINGA has been subjected to vile racist abuse after his challenge left France team-mate Christophe­r Nkunku with a knee injury.

Chelsea target Nkunku is out of the World Cup after the training ground collision.

Real Madrid’s Camavinga (below) was targeted on social media after a video surfaced of him being involved in the incident that has ruled out Nkunku.

The RB Leipzig striker’s spot is taken by Eintracht Frankfurt striker Randal Kolo

Muani, just two days after France boss Didier Deschamps called up Marcus Thuram as their 26th player.

The Borussia Monchengla­dbach forward is the son of former France defender Lilian Thuram, who played alongside Deschamps in the side which won the 1998 World Cup.

Monaco’s uncapped defender Axel Disasi replaces injured centre-back Presnel Kimpembe.
